Suppose for an example, Let us consider, Side A has a table with 12 columns and Side B has a table with 12 columns. The limitation for this parameter is that the tag value can be up to 2000 hexadecimal digits (0-9A-F) or the plus sign (+).You can have multiple EXCLUDETAG lines, but each EXCLUDETAG should have a single value. Hi All, i have enabled the following parameters to avoid ping-pong . For example: 1 2 3 4 5 6 7 extract exttestpd useridalias clouduser EXTTRAIL ./dirdat/rp, format release 12.1 * TABLE PDB.SCOTT. active-activeOracle GoldenGate Topics: 9.1 Overview of an Active-Active Configuration Use EXCLUDETAG tag in your data pump or Replicat parameter file to specify changes to be excluded from trail files. Valid for Integrated Extract for Oracle. I added it in purpose here. Conflict Management Requirements - Extract TRANSLOGOPTION EXCLUDETAG Tag supplied to transaction as it is extracted to prevent receiving replicat from trying to send it back to source Classic/Integrated Extract (primary or pump) Tag can be any number/letter [0-9 A-Z] Example: TRANSLOGOPTION EXCLUDETAG 0294 18. tranlogoptions excludeuser ogg. Add and register the integrated extract with the container database 20. Use EXCLUDETAG tag in your data pump or Replicat parameter file to specify changes to be excluded from trail files. Use for bi-directional processing to prevent data . Use a separate TRANLOGOPTIONS statement to specify other options. We can even set up SETTAG at the application level with DBMS_STREAMS.SET_TAG package in addition to the replicat parameter file. TRANLOGOPTIONS excludetag + DDL INCLUDE MAPPED TRANLOGOPTIONS INTEGRATEDPARAMS (ENABLE_PROCEDURAL_REPLICATION Y) PROCEDURE INCLUDE FEATURE AQ, RULE -===== One-way Replication -===== TABLE LOCALUSER. INCLUDETAG is additional flexibility for that capabilities. You can have multiple EXCLUDETAG lines, but each EXCLUDETAG should have a single value. tranlogoptions excludetag 0935 . TRANLOGOPTIONS EXCLUDETAG takes a single string value, but allows multiple lines to specify multiple tags Extend EXCLUDETAG to exclude any tagged operation - EXCLUDETAG + - Similar to Streams is_null_tag setting. Specifies the transaction name of the Replicat database user or any other user so that those transactions are not captured by Extract. Symptoms TRANLOGOPTIONS EXCLUDEUSER is not working with GETREPLICATES option. 1.134 REPLICAT. We are trying to exclude the REPLICAT user in OGG 12.1.2 capturing from Oracle 12.1.0.2 bi-directional. But using EXTRACT TRANLOGOPTIONS EXCLUDEUSER to exclude a user in one of the PDBs: 2015-03-25 15:44:27 ERROR OGG-00303 Could not find USER_ID corresponding to USERNAME 'PDB.USERNAME'. Alter Linux machine replicate with below commands to reposition Replicat process with new generated trail file f3rd Phase Filtering of tagged transactions can be done in the Extract pump and REPLICAT EXCLUDETAG Functionality 19 Use the REPLICAT parameter to specify a Replicat group for online change synchronization. Oracle GoldenGate - Version 10.4.0.0 and later Information in this document applies to any platform. The default SETTAG value is 00. This parameter directs the Extract process to ignore transactions that are tagged with the specified redo tag. USERID ggs PASSWORD ggs rmthost rac2.oracloudintegrators.com , mgrport 7889 rmttrail ./dirdat/e6 DDL INCLUDE MAPPED TRANLOGOPTIONS EXCLUDETAG 00 <<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<<< dblogin userid ggs, password ggs Successfully logged into database. Use these parameters to prevent cycling (loop-back) of transactions made by the Replicat in a bidirectional configuration or to filter other transactions from being captured. Example: arch_%T.arc To tag the individual records, use the DBOPTIONS parameter with the SETTAG option in the Replicat parameter file. Delete and Add Primary Extract and Pump process with Extract parameter FORMAT RELEASE 11.2 & TRANLOGOPTIONS EXCLUDETAG 00 And start all OGG process in Window machine and Pump process in Linux machine f5. Extract uses the supplied format specifier to derive the log file name. Which TRANLOGOPTIONS parameter option is required for supporting bidirectional replication when using MySQL as a source database? Use a separate TRANLOGOPTIONS statement to specify other options. Both have similar structure and they are in sync. As someone who had spent time doing the most senseless things on Facebook, I had this awesome realization that it is possible to stay away from it *; Note: TRANLOGOPTIONS is only required for bidirectional replication. When Extract is in integrated capture mode, use the TRANLOGOPTIONS parameter with the EXCLUDETAG tag option. Uncomment ONE of the following: -- DB2 z/OS, DB2 LUW, DB2 IBM i, and Oracle: -- TRANLOGOPTIONS EXCLUDEUSER Replicat_user -- Oracle alternative to EXCLUDEUSER: -- EXCLUDEUSERID Oracle_uid -- Oracle integrated capture: -- EXCLUDETAG tag -- SQL Server: -- TRANLOGOPTIONS EXCLUDETRANS transaction_name ---- Teradata: -- SQLEXEC 'SET SESSION OVERRIDE . GGSCI (rac1.oracloudintegrators.com) 2> add schematrandata remoteuser,allcols See Section 9.3.2 to set the tag value. *; Note: TRANLOGOPTIONS is only required for bidirectional replication. string Accepts the same specifier as Oracle's parameter LOG_ARCHIVE_FORMAT. SETTAG and EXCLUDETAG is an exciting feature very helpful in multi-master or cascade user cases. string Accepts the same specifier as Oracle's parameter LOG_ARCHIVE_FORMAT. This parameter links the current run with previous runs, so that data changes are continually processed to maintain synchronization between source and target tables. Add and register the integrated extract with the container database TRANLOGOPTIONS EXCLUDETAG 00 -- To avoid extracting incoming replicated data DDL INCLUDE MAPPED OBJNAME SCOTT. tranlogoptions ASMUSER SYS@ASM1, ASMPASSWORD GCSasmadmin2015 to prevent looping in bidirectional replication or you can user excludetag tranlogoptions excludeuser ggadmin exttrail ./dirdat/shelldb/sh cachemgr cachesize 1GB fetchoptions usesnapshot, uselatestversion Delete and Add Primary Extract and Pump process with Extract parameter FORMAT RELEASE 11.2 & TRANLOGOPTIONS EXCLUDETAG 00 And start all OGG process in Window machine and Pump process in Linux machine 5. TRANLOGOPTIONS EXCLUDETAG 00 TRANLOGOPTIONS EXCLUDETAG + TRANLOGOPTIONS EXCLUDETAG 0952 EXCLUDETRANS transaction. TRANLOGOPTIONS EXCLUDETAG 00 -- To avoid extracting incoming replicated data DDL INCLUDE MAPPED OBJNAME SCOTT. Introduction to Enterprise Database Management (EDM) - Database Virtualization and Engineering (DVE) Long history of managing Oracle RAC-hosted consolidation environments Following is an example showing how to add tag to a transaction at SQL level (not by replicat). substitute key with a KEYCOLS option of the MAP and TABLE parameters In the from IT Oracle at St. John's University Also, For bi-directional replication, we have a concept called "Trusted Source". By default, Replicat the individual records every change . VALID exam to help you PASS. The TRANLOGOPTIONS statement that includes ALTARCHIVEDLOGFORMAT cannot contain any other TRANLOGOPTIONS options. When Extract is in classic or integrated capture mode, use the TRANLOGOPTIONS parameter with the EXCLUDETAG tag option. Replicat will run continuously and maintain checkpoints in the data source . TRANLOGOPTIONS EXCLUDETAG 00. -- TRANLOGOPTIONS EXCLUDEUSER Replicat_user-- Oracle (classic capture) alternative to EXCLUDEUSER:-- EXCLUDEUSERID Oracle_uid-- Oracle integrated capture: TRANLOGOPTIONS EXCLUDETAG 02-- SQL Server and Sybase:-- TRANLOGOPTIONS EXCLUDETRANS transaction_name-- SQL/MX:-- TRANLOGOPTIONS FILTERTABLE checkpoint_table_name -- TRANLOGOPTIONS EXCLUDEUSER Replicat_user-- Oracle (classic capture) alternative to EXCLUDEUSER:-- EXCLUDEUSERID Oracle_uid-- Oracle integrated capture: TRANLOGOPTIONS EXCLUDETAG 02-- SQL Server and Sybase:-- TRANLOGOPTIONS EXCLUDETRANS transaction_name-- SQL/MX:-- TRANLOGOPTIONS FILTERTABLE checkpoint_table_name TRANLOGOPTIONS EXCLUDETAG 542 Identifying Replicat Transactions on Sybase You can instruct Oracle GoldenGate on Sybase databases to exclude users or transactions as shown here: TRANLOGOPTIONS EXCLUDETRANS transaction_name TRANLOGOPTIONS EXCLUDEUSER user_name The default transaction name of replicat transactions is ggs_repl. A. EXCLUDETAG B. FILTERTABLE C. EXCLUDETRANS D. EXCLUDEUSER SHOW ANSWERS Download Printable PDF. EXCLUDETAG <tag_value> (note: no TRANLOGOPTIONS here as extract). Description. Example: arch_%T.arc 9 Active-ActiveOracle GoldenGate. Like below in the extract parameter file TRANLOGOPTIONS EXCLUDEUSER <REPLICAT_USER> GETREPLICATES Extract captures the transactions from the excluded user Changes Cause Detect whether Oracle GoldenGate or the application performed the operation from SOCIAL 123 at Hanoi University of Science and Technology The TRANLOGOPTIONS statement that includes ALTARCHIVEDLOGFORMAT cannot contain any other TRANLOGOPTIONS options. replicat r6 bidirectional replication filtering replicat can be configured to tag its changes in the redo a tag is used to avoid cycling in bidirectional replication .settag 00 integrated extract can use this tag to avoid capturing these changes.tranlogoptions excludetag 00 existing oracle goldengate functionality for eliminating cycles is still This parameter directs the Extract process to ignore transactions that are tagged with the specified redo tag. Contribute to tonytsheng/OGG_4 development by creating an account on GitHub. TRANLOGOPTIONS EXCLUDETAG 0935 This avoids looping issues and your data will be in sync. *; 5) Configure Replicat parameter file. View GG 19C AUTO CDR.docx from IS MISC at IIT Kanpur. Alter Linux machine replicate with below commands to reposition Replicat process with new generated trail file 3rd Phase * TABLE PDB.SCOTT. I added it in purpose here. Oracle Golden Gate 19c Bidirectional Replication AUTO CDR You can configure automatic conflict detection and resolution in an Oracle Golden Gate The limitation for this parameter is that the tag value can be up to 2000 hexadecimal digits (0-9A-F) or the plus sign ( +). Extract uses the supplied format specifier to derive the log file name. 3.Configuration_Extract_Pump_Relicat_Bidirectional_CDB.txt - In this session we will see how to configure the Golden gate extract,pump and replicat in oracle goldengate 12c goldengate 12c - generic enhancements ddl trigger is no longer needed works.
Opensearch Range Query, Scripting Autism Intervention, White Blood Cell Medical Term, Vicks Cool Mist Humidifier Pads, What Are The 3 Main Symptoms Of Aspergers?, Modular Design Architects, Mono Command Not Found Ubuntu, Vantage Construction Virginia,